Warning Signs You Need Wall Cavity Water Extraction

Early detection is key to preventing costly repairs and structural damage. Look out for these warning signs to catch the issue before it’s too late: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Unpleasant smells can be a sign of hidden water damage in your walls. If you notice a persistent musty odor, it’s time to call in the experts.

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ls

Visible water stains can show a more serious issue lurking behind the scenes. Don’t ignore these signs, schedule an inspection today.

Increased Humidity or Mold Growth

High humidity and mold growth can lead to serious health risks and structural damage. Take action to prevent these issues from escalating.

Warped or Sagging Ceilings

Visible signs of water damage can lead to structural problems and costly repairs. Get ahead of the issue by scheduling a professional inspection.

Bubbling Paint or Wallpaper

Unusual paint or wallpaper bubbles can show a hidden water leak. Don’t delay address the issue before it’s too late.

Sound of Running Water When None is Present

Listen carefully for unusual sounds that could show a hidden water leak. Don’t ignore this sign, it could save you from costly repairs.

Wall Cavity Water Extraction Cost in Dayton, TX

The cost of Wall Cavity Water Extraction can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Dayton, TX. Expect to pay between $500 and $2,500 for a typical extraction job, with prices increasing for more extensive damage.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Wall Cavity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ions.
Water Removal $250 – $1,000 Amount of water involved, complexity of the job.
Drying and Dehumidification $300 – $1,200 Size of the affected area, type of equipment needed.
Cleaning and Sanitizing $150 – $600 Size of the affected area, type of cleaning required.
Final Inspection and Report $100 – $300 Complexity of the job, number of inspections required.

Keep in mind that these estimates are based on average scenarios and may vary depending on your specific situation. Get a free estimate from our team to find out the best approach and pricing for your unique situation.

Common Questions About Wall Cavity Water Extraction

Q: What causes Wall Cavity Water Extraction in my home?

A: Common causes include roof leaks, plumbing issues, and natural disasters like hurricanes and floods. Our team can help you identify the source of the problem and provide a customized plan to fix it.

Q: Will I need to replace my walls or ceilings after the extraction process?

A: Not always. Our team will assess the extent of the damage and find out the best course of action. In many cases we can repair or replace damaged areas without needing extensive renovations.

Q: How long does the Wall Cavity Water Extraction process take?

A: The time required for the process varies dep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. On average our team can complete the job within 3-5 days.
